VDC off, slip AND ALARM!

Ok, little backstory:

I recently hit a deer and had to get my car fixed. Finally picked it up yesterday and everything was normal EXCEPT the place the body shop used to have it aligned didn't "center" my steering wheel. So, to go straight, the steering wheel had to be turned slightly to the right. So I take it back today and they take care of it.

Here's the problem now:

As I'm on my way home from having the steering wheel centered, the VDC off and SLIP lights came on and stayed on. NO BRAKE LIGHTS ARE ON. If I turn the car off, and back on again, the lights will be off until I drive maybe a mile or so. I was just out to dinner with some friends, and I was driving home and (before the lights came on) I was accelerating kinda hard on an on-ramp and got this feeling like the ABS was engaging or something. It didn't really feel like the fuel-cutoff sensation of the traction control. Then a minute or so later, the same lights came on.

Then, I get home, park, and lock my car. I come inside and start reading through the (tons of) threads about these lights being on. I wasn't finding any that seemed to exactly fit my car's symptoms. But, while I'm reading threads, my alarm starts going off. WHAT THE DEUCE?

Also, brake fluid is full. I know some suggest that it may mean I will need new pads soon, but that seems funny considering how those lights didn't come on until after I took the car in to have the steering wheel centered.

Any suggestions?

i had a problem with mine where the abs would randomly engage while turning regular turns and sometimes the slip and vdc and abs lights would come on and off and on again it ended up being a loose wheel sensor. it was wiggling in n out and getting odd readings. maybe a front one got damaged in the accident?? as for the alarm i have no clue make sure your hood pin is in the right place.
